The Palace of Fine Arts in San Francisco is a breathtaking architectural wonder, originally built for the 1915 Panama-Pacific Exposition and now a beloved city landmark. With its elegant Greco-Roman columns, serene lagoon, and stunning rotunda, it’s the perfect spot for photography, quiet reflection, or a leisurely stroll. Coit Tower, perched atop Telegraph Hill, offers some of the best 360-degree views of San Francisco, from the Golden Gate Bridge to Alcatraz Island. Inside, stunning Depression-era murals showcase the city’s history through vivid artwork. The climb to the top is worth it for the breathtaking skyline views!
